加入收藏 | 设为首页 | 会员中心 | 我要投稿 92站长网 (https://www.92zhanzhang.cn/)- 事件网格、研发安全、负载均衡、云连接、大数据!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

区块链矿工视角:MsSql集成服务在ETL流程中的实战应用

发布时间:2025-09-02 10:13:39 所属栏目:MsSql教程 来源:DaWei
导读: 大家好,我是区块链矿工,一个长期与分布式账本、共识算法打交道的底层技术工作者。今天我想从矿工的视角,聊聊一个看似不相关但实际影响深远的话题——MsSql集成服务在ETL流程中的实战应用。 在区块链系统中

大家好,我是区块链矿工,一个长期与分布式账本、共识算法打交道的底层技术工作者。今天我想从矿工的视角,聊聊一个看似不相关但实际影响深远的话题——MsSql集成服务在ETL流程中的实战应用。


在区块链系统中,数据的完整性、一致性至关重要。作为矿工,我们每天都在处理大量的交易数据,并将它们打包进区块。但这些数据从采集、清洗到最终入库,往往需要借助ETL工具来完成。MsSql集成服务(SSIS)在这方面提供了强大的支持,它帮助我们高效地完成数据迁移和转换任务。


2025规划图AI提供,仅供参考

SSIS的强大之处在于它不仅支持多种数据源的连接,还能通过图形化界面设计复杂的数据流。我们矿池每天产生的日志数据量庞大,包括节点状态、算力变化、交易验证结果等。这些数据最初分散在不同的系统中,通过SSIS,我们可以将它们统一抽取到数据仓库,为后续分析提供基础。


在实际部署过程中,我们发现SSIS的数据转换能力非常灵活。比如,我们需要将原始日志中的时间戳字段从Unix时间格式转换为标准的日期时间格式。通过在数据流任务中添加“派生列”转换组件,可以轻松完成这一操作,而无需额外编写脚本。


另一个令人印象深刻的功能是SSIS的容错机制。区块链数据处理过程中偶尔会遇到网络中断或节点宕机的情况,而SSIS支持断点续传和事务回滚,这极大提升了我们数据处理的可靠性。我们可以在包级别设置检查点,确保失败后能从断点恢复,而不是从头开始。


我们还将SSIS与T-SQL脚本结合使用,实现了一些复杂的业务逻辑处理。例如,在区块打包完成后,我们需要将区块头信息与交易明细进行关联分析。通过SSIS调用存储过程,我们可以在数据加载完成后自动触发这些分析逻辑,提升整体处理效率。


为了便于维护和扩展,我们采用SSIS项目部署模型,将不同的ETL任务模块化。每个任务负责特定的数据处理环节,比如日志采集、数据清洗、维度建模等。这种结构使团队协作更加顺畅,也方便后续的性能调优。


总体来说,虽然我们身处区块链这一新兴领域,但传统数据工具如MsSql集成服务依然能发挥巨大价值。ETL流程的优化不仅提升了数据处理效率,也为我们的算力分析、节点监控和异常检测提供了坚实的数据支撑。


作为矿工,我深刻体会到,数据的质量和处理效率直接影响到整个区块链网络的运行稳定性。掌握像SSIS这样的工具,是我们构建高效数据管道、支撑链上生态发展的关键一步。

(编辑:92站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章